Jody Herman Smith, 50, of Mendota
went to be with the Lord on June 30,
2013.
Services will be at 10:30 a.m. Friday
in Merritt Funeral Home, Mendota with
the Rev. Michael Morrell officiating.
Burial will be at Restland Cemetery,
Mendota.
Visitation is 4-7 p.m. Wednesday at
the funeral home.
He was born Dec.
7, 1962, in Mendota
to Herman E. and
Alberta Rose (Olsen)
Smith. He was a
graduate of Mendota
High School.
He was employed
by Nippon Sharyo
in Rochelle and
was formerly
employed at Eakas
in Peru, Mitsubishi
in Bloomington, GE in DeKalb and
Spartan Tool in Mendota.
He enjoyed fishing, model cars, old
movies and traveling to locations on his
bucket list which included old Route 66.
He was a late model car enthusiast and
enjoyed his 1990 7-Up convertible. He also
enjoyed cooking for his family and friends.
